Lenovo is a US$57 billion revenue global technology powerhouse, ranked #248 in the Fortune Global 500, and serving millions of customers every day in 180 markets. Focused on a bold vision to deliver Smarter Technology for All, Lenovo has built on its success as the world’s largest PC company with a full-stack portfolio of AI-enabled, AI-ready, and AI-optimized devices (PCs, workstations, smartphones, tablets), infrastructure (server, storage, edge, high performance computing and software defined infrastructure), software, solutions, and services. Lenovo’s continued investment in world-changing innovation is building a more equitable, trustworthy, and smarter future for everyone, everywhere. Lenovo is listed on the Hong Kong stock exchange under Lenovo Group Limited (HKSE: 992) (ADR: LNVGY).

Description and Requirements

Description and Requirements

As an Executive Communications COE Manager, you will play a crucial role in shaping and delivering executive communications, particularly for the CEO. Your responsibilities will include researching and developing key messages, translating executive thoughts into clear communications, and working collaboratively across global teams. You will act as a liaison with PR and product launch teams to ensure message alignment and proactive reputation management. Responsibilities include:

Executive Communications COE Management

  • Manage COE content, library, newsletter, and regular meetings
  • Manage Lenovo executive communications COE membership community
  • Assist in crafting and refining messages for VP- and C- level executives.
  • Conduct subject matter research, collaborating with internal and external partners.
  • Prepare regular reports, decks, review speeches, scripts, and presentations.
  • Translate complex executive messages into clear and impactful communications.
  • Ensure messages are compelling and aligned with corporate strategy.
  • Partner with Business Groups (BGs), Lenovo Research, Global Supply Chain (GSC), and other relevant teams to develop and refine message modules.

PR & Product Launch Coordination

  • Work closely with PR and product launch teams to align messaging strategies and enhance reputation management efforts.
  • Own and manage workstream and deliverables.
  • Support process improvement to drive decision making.

AI Insights

  • Gather and analyze internal examples of AI usage to aid in the rapid development of relevant messages.
  • Provide data-driven insights to drive strategy.
  • Stay up to date on the latest development of AI at Lenovo and partners.

Basic Qualifications

  • Bilingual in English and Mandarin.
  • 8 years of Experience in Agency or In-house Corporate PR in technology or related industries.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Communications, Political Science, Public Relations, Marketing, English, or related fields. MBA preferred.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ience supporting VP- and C- level communications.
  • 8-12 years of Experience in Agency or In-house Corporate PR.
  • Experience in high-tech or computing industries desired.
  • Demonstrated success working in complex global environments.
  • Cultural Competency working across Chinese, American, European, and South American, and cultural contexts, ensuring messages are communicated with clarity and tact.
  • Diplomacy to enforce communications policies and procedures, providing constructive pushback when necessary to ensure compliance and uphold organizational standards.
  • Ability to coordinate across multiple time zones to communicate needs effectively.
  • Demonstrated use of discretion when handling confidential details or sensitive topics.
  • Strong written and spoken presence.
  • Strong attention to detail.
  • Strong relationship-building skills.
  • Strong interest in AI, computing and broader technology topics a plus.
  • Able to travel up to 10-15%.
